A hood assembly for a vehicle includes an inner hood, an outer hood, and a plurality of deployable devices. The outer hood is fixed relative to the inner hood. The plurality of deployable devices are spaced apart from each other between the inner hood and the outer hood. The deployable devices each define an inflation chamber and are formed of thermoplastic elastomer. Upon detection of impact between the vehicle and a pedestrian, the deployable devices are deployed to separate the outer hood and the inner hood. As such, during impact of the pedestrian with the outer hood, the outer hood may deform and/or the outer hood may space the pedestrian from relatively hard components under the hood assembly.
